Identifying multiple myeloma patients using data from the French health insurance databases: Validation using a
Aurore Palmaro1, Martin Gauthier, Cécile Conte
1Medical and Clinical Pharmacology Unit, Toulouse University Hospital INSERM 1027, University of Toulouse CIC 1436, Toulouse University Hospital Department of Hematology, Toulouse University Hospital Tarn Cancer Registry, Albi French Network of Cancer Registries (FRANCIM), France.
Abstract:
This study aimed to assess the performance of several algorithms based on hospital diagnoses and the long-term diseases scheme to identify multiple myeloma patients.Potential multiple myeloma patients in 2010 to 2013 were identified using the presence of hospital records with at least 1 main diagnosis code for multiple myeloma (ICD-10 "C90"). Alternative algorithms also considered related and associated diagnoses, combination with long-term conditions, or at least 2 diagnoses. Incident patients were those with no previous "C90" codes in the past 24 or 12 months. The sensitivity, specificity, and positive and negative predictive values (PPVs and NPVs) were computed, using a French cancer registry for the corresponding area and period as the criterion standard.Long-term conditions data extracted concerned 11,559 patients (21,846 for hospital data). The registry contained 125 cases of multiple myeloma. Sensitivity was 70% when using only main hospital diagnoses (specificity 100%, PPV 79%), 76% when also considering related diagnoses (specificity 100%, PPV 74%), and 90% with associated diagnoses included (100% specificity, 64% PPV).In relation with their good performance, selected algorithms can be used to study the benefit and risk of drugs in treated multiple myeloma patients.
